aboutsummaryrefslogtreecommitdiffstats
path: root/roles/mail/tasks
diff options
context:
space:
mode:
authorAaron LI <aly@aaronly.me>2018-03-05 19:10:46 +0800
committerAaron LI <aly@aaronly.me>2018-03-14 11:35:08 +0800
commitd6a4f14be9e45cf3d883ee90de90d548ca1f0d5e (patch)
tree0fa35027041489918f4f0232b92287d6d37401cb /roles/mail/tasks
parentf0459bf428ad3f00fc81b082cca1adc7391da297 (diff)
downloadansible-dfly-vps-d6a4f14be9e45cf3d883ee90de90d548ca1f0d5e.tar.bz2
mail: install dovecot-pigeonhole
Diffstat (limited to 'roles/mail/tasks')
-rw-r--r--roles/mail/tasks/dkim-genkey.yml2
-rw-r--r--roles/mail/tasks/main.yml3
2 files changed, 3 insertions, 2 deletions
diff --git a/roles/mail/tasks/dkim-genkey.yml b/roles/mail/tasks/dkim-genkey.yml
index e68dad5..e3d0ec3 100644
--- a/roles/mail/tasks/dkim-genkey.yml
+++ b/roles/mail/tasks/dkim-genkey.yml
@@ -13,7 +13,7 @@
- name: (local) opendkim - generate domain private key
become: false
command: >
- openssl genrsa
+ openssl genrsa
-out "{{ domain_keyfile }}" "{{ mail.dkim.bits }}"
delegate_to: localhost
when: not stat_result.stat.exists
diff --git a/roles/mail/tasks/main.yml b/roles/mail/tasks/main.yml
index 59f1b0c..b16059b 100644
--- a/roles/mail/tasks/main.yml
+++ b/roles/mail/tasks/main.yml
@@ -4,9 +4,10 @@
name: "{{ item }}"
state: present
with_items:
+ - opendkim
- postfix
- dovecot
- - opendkim
+ - dovecot-pigeonhole
- name: opendkim - create directory
file: